ECO 334 - Demographic Economics of Developing Countries Problems related to both economics and demography. In scope, the material deals with both contemporary and historical situations in developing countries. Microeconomic aspects of the course concern fertility, marriage, divorce, and migration; macroeconomic aspects concern the implications for growth and development of various patterns of population increase.
3 credits
Prerequisite(s): C or higher in ECO 320 or AMS 310 ; C or higher in ECO 303 and ECO 305
DEC: J
SBC: SBS+
